HTTPS (Hypertext Transfer Protocol Secure) encrypts data transmitted between web servers and browsers using SSL/TLS protocols.
Website owners must obtain an SSL certificate to enable secure connections and protect user data from potential cyber threats.
Certificates verify website identity and establish an encrypted communication channel that prevents unauthorized access and data interception.
SSL Certificate Types
Domain Validated (DV) certificates offer basic encryption and are the most affordable option for small websites and blogs.
Organization Validated (OV) certificates provide additional verification of the registered business behind the domain.
Extended Validation (EV) certificates offer the highest level of trust, displaying a green address bar and comprehensive company information.
Implementation Best Practices
Choose a reputable certificate authority like Let’s Encrypt for free SSL certificates.
Configure your web server to automatically redirect HTTP traffic to the secure HTTPS version.
Implement HSTS (HTTP Strict Transport Security) headers to enforce secure connections across your entire domain.
Performance Optimization
Enable HTTP/2 protocol to improve website loading speeds and reduce latency during secure connections.
Use Content Delivery Networks (CDNs) to distribute SSL/TLS processing and minimize encryption overhead.
Optimize SSL certificate chain and implement session caching to reduce connection establishment time.
SEO and User Trust
Google considers HTTPS a ranking signal, potentially improving search engine visibility for secure websites.
Modern browsers display warning messages for non-secure websites, which can negatively impact user perception and conversion rates.
Displaying a valid SSL certificate builds credibility and demonstrates commitment to user privacy and data protection.